Abstract

The purpose of this study is to develop a novel method for evaluation of the liposomes' release property by detecting the electric impedance change in the liposome solution. Liposomes encapsulating calcein (calcein-liposomes) and de-ionized water (white-liposomes) were prepared and ultrasound was employed as the stimulus in order to release the calcein from liposomes. The impedance change of calcein-liposomes in de-ionized water was measured before and after ultrasound treatment, as well as that of white-liposomes in de-ionized water and in calcein solutions for comparison. Besides, the release of calcein-liposome suspensions was evaluated simultaneously by spectrofluorometer. Results showed that the impedance of white-liposomes would change greatly when it was exposed to ultrasound and it was related to the total ion concentration of the sample. The release rate of calcein calculated with electric impedances showed a good agreement to that calculated with fluorescence intensities. It indicates that the electric impedance measuring method has high potential to estimate the release rate as the fluorescence analysis do, and might be used for non-fluorescent encapsulated liposomes which could not be evaluated by fluorescence method.
